Your Question:

What's the point of going to church when I'm still struggling?

Answer:

When you're struggling, it can be tough to see the value in going to church. You may feel like you're not getting anything out of it, or that it's just a bunch of people who don't understand you. But the truth is, going to church can be a powerful source of support and encouragement, even when you're struggling. When you're feeling overwhelmed, it's easy to feel like you're fighting alone, but the church is there to remind you that you don't have to fight alone. God gives you other people to support and encourage you, and the church functions like a tag-team wrestling match, where you can call for help when you need it.

Going to church can also help you focus on the bigger picture and keep things in perspective. When you're struggling, it's easy to get caught up in your own problems and feel like the world is against you. But the church can help you see that you're not alone, and that God is bigger than your struggles. The church is a community of people who are all in this together, and when you're feeling hopeless, it's easy to miss the retelling of the story of God's love and redemption. But when you're in church, you're reminded of the reality of God's presence and power in your life.

So, even when you're struggling, it's worth making the effort to go to church. It may not feel like it at first, but it can be a powerful source of support and encouragement. And even if you don't feel like it, it's worth it to be reminded of God's love and presence in your life. The church is a community of people who are all in this together, and when you're feeling hopeless, it's worth reaching out to them for support. So, don't let your struggles keep you from going to church. Instead, use it as an opportunity to draw closer to God and to the community of believers who are there to support and encourage you.
